New Zealand: Cornerstone shareholder exits Oceania Healthcare

Macquarie Group, a cornerstone shareholder in Oceania Healthcare since its IPO, has completed its exit from New Zealand’s third-largest residential aged care provider. Oceania Healthcare Holdings, the vehicle through which Macquarie held its stake, raised NZ$301.4m (US$197m) after it sold 251.2 million shares at NZ$1.20 per share.
